How to Make the Perfect Fluffy Lemon Ricotta Pancakes

Creating the perfect Fluffy Lemon Ricotta Pancakes is an experience filled with anticipation. The process is simple yet rewarding, as every step brings you closer to that first delicious bite.

Ingredients

  • 1 cup ricotta cheese
  • 1 cup all-purpose flour
  • 2 tablespoons sugar
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der
  • 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up milk
  • 2 large eggs
  • 2 tablespoons lemon juice
  • Zest of 1 lemon
  • Butter or oil for cooking

Step-by-Step Instructions

  1. Mix ricotta cheese, milk, eggs, lemon juice, and lemon zest in a bowl until well combined.

Fluffy Lemon Ricotta Pancakes

  1. Whisk together flour, sugar, baking powder, baking soda, and salt in another bowl.
  2.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et ingredients, stirring until just combined.
  3. Heat a skillet over medium heat and add butter or oil.
  4. Pour batter onto the skillet to form pancakes.
  5. Cook until bubbles form on the surface, then flip and cook until golden brown.
  6. Serve warm with syrup or fresh berries.

Pro Tips to Elevate Your Fluffy Lemon Ricotta Pancakes

  • Use Fresh Ingredients: Fresh lemon juice and zest significantly enhance flavor.
  • Be Gentle: Mix just until combined; over-mixing can result in tough pancakes.
  • Rest the Batter: Let it sit for a few minutes before cooking to allow bubbles to form, enhancing fluffiness.
  • Adjust the Heat: If pancakes are browning too quickly, adjust your skillet‘s heat to low; patience yields the best results.

Storing and Reheating Tips

  • Fridge: Store leftover pancakes in an airtight container for up to 3 days.
  • Freezer: Freeze pancakes in a single layer, then transfer to a freezer bag for up to 2 months.
  • Reheating: To reheat, warm them in a toaster or microwave. For a crispy edge, pop them in a skillet for a few minutes.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

  • Over-mixing the batter: Results in dense pancakes instead of fluffy ones.
  • Skipping the acid: Not using enough lemon juice or zest can lead to bland pancakes.
  • Not pre-heating the skillet: Ensures evenly cooked pancakes; starting with a cold skillet is a big no-no.

FAQs About Fluffy Lemon Ricotta Pancakes

  • Can I use whole wheat flour instead? Yes, but the texture may be denser. Consider mixing with all-purpose flour for better results.
  • Are these pancakes gluten-free? No, the recipe contains all-purpose flour which has gluten.
  • Can I make the batter ahead of time? It depends; for the best results, it’s recommended to cook the batter fresh to preserve fluffiness.
  • How do I know when to flip pancakes? Look for bubbles forming on the surface, indicating that the batter is set enough to flip.
  • What toppings go best with Fluffy Lemon Ricotta Pancakes? Fresh berries, maple syrup, whipped cream, or a dollop of yogurt complement these pancakes wonderfully.
